Perfect Square
8950626109207650901252040276603326547961286331705104 is a perfect square (94607748674237306899304348 × 94607748674237306899304348)
8950626109207650901252040276603326547961286331705104 is a perfect square (94607748674237306899304348 × 94607748674237306899304348)
8950626109207650901252040276603326547961286331705104 is even
Previous even number is 8950626109207650901252040276603326547961286331705102
Next even number is 8950626109207650901252040276603326547961286331705106
717067844264205078194273228552008040190407227557941017704864716357078041096619338193855737876194101945574115173061052789215358781997375807958967107964964864
80113707746829691037650903875361417454983724579162119697412354035988254261833353448714831235764019650816
10111111011000100010001010011111000111111100000101001011000000010001111110001011010101111101000110100011001111011111011010010011101000101110001011110101011111010011100010000